The renal artery examination includes the left renal artery and the right renal artery, which both originate from the abdominal aorta, and it is important to observe the alignment and measure the lumen internal diameter and flow rate. The normal renal artery has an internal diameter of approximately 5-7 mm, a peak flow velocity of approximately 0.6-1.2 m/s, and is generally symmetrical bilaterally. The most common lesion of the renal artery is stenosis. In stenosis, the blood flow velocity is significantly increased, which can cause hypertension. If there is a malignant tumor growing in the kidney, the renal artery is sometimes occluded with a cancerous thrombus. If there is double kidney failure, the blood flow in the renal artery will slow down, and all these symptoms can be detected by ultrasound.
